As a Senior Business Systems Analyst, you will serve as the critical link between business and technology teams, translating complex business needs into scalable, compliant, and value-driven solutions that support enterprise operations and strategic initiatives. You will lead requirements analysis, process optimization, solution delivery, testing, and stakeholder engagement efforts while driving digital transformation, operational excellence, and continuous improvement across the organization. What You Will Do : Partner with business stakeholders, solution owners, IT teams, vendors, and project teams to translate business needs into scalable technology solutions that deliver measurable business value. Lead requirements gathering sessions, stakeholder interviews, discovery workshops, and business process assessments. Analyze current-state processes and identify opportunities for optimization, automation, standardization, and continuous improvement. Develop and maintain business requirements, functional specifications, process flows, use cases, and user stories. Ensure requirements are complete, traceable, testable, and aligned with business objectives and strategic priorities. Serve as the primary liaison between business users, technology teams, vendors, and operational support groups. Collaborate with architects, developers, and third-party partners to design and implement effective technology solutions. Evaluate solution options and provide recommendations based on business value, risk, cost, operational impact, and long-term sustainability. Support project delivery activities including planning, solution design reviews, testing, cutover planning, implementation, and post-deployment stabilization. Coordinate business readiness activities and support adoption of new processes and technology capabilities. Participate in system upgrades, enhancements, integrations, and modernization initiatives across enterprise applications. Develop and execute testing strategies, test scenarios, and User Acceptance Testing (UAT) plans. Coordinate testing activities and validate solutions against documented business requirements and acceptance criteria. Track, prioritize, and support resolution of defects throughout the testing and implementation lifecycle. Support production validation activities following system implementations and enhancements. Investigate production issues, support incident resolution, and participate in root cause analysis activities. Identify recurring operational issues and recommend sustainable corrective actions and process improvements. Partner with support teams to improve system reliability, reduce operational risk, and increase user adoption. Ensure solutions comply with applicable regulatory, security, privacy, audit, and governance requirements. Support SOX and IT General Controls (ITGC) compliance activities through documentation, validation, testing support, and audit readiness efforts. Contribute to strategic initiatives, digital transformation programs, portfolio planning, and enterprise-wide continuous improvement efforts. Build trusted relationships with stakeholders and effectively communicate with both technical and non-technical audiences.
